Abstract
  • This project paper is a reflection on two experiences of pastoral leadership through conflict and after conflict, one in a congregational setting and one in a denominational setting. The particular focus of the paper is finding resources to deal with remaining trauma after the conflict has been officially declared settled. This paper offers the framework of illness narrative as a resource for understanding and healing church conflict. Resources from biblical and theological sources are also explored. Finally, practices are drawn from these reflections and resources to assist church leaders in helping move churches beyond conflict management toward wholeness.
